2016 g63 coolant leak

What’s the best way to access the front area below the radiator. I got a coolant leak front drivers side dripping from the hook opening . Can’t see anything from the top. It s 2016 with 18k miles

Originally Posted by 3ktt
Shop said its radiator leaking and needs new radiator
Mine did the same thing, and on a whim I took it to a local radiator shop. They recrimped the aluminum to the plastic ends for no charge. They loosen up after cycling through temperature changes.

I know this thread is from a year ago, but I've recently had a slow coolant leak and suspected the usual hoses that tend to go bad. My 2015 G63 has 50k on her. Indy shop that specializes in G wagons says besides replacing several hoses and belts in the area that can be accessible once work is underway, he's also recommending replacement of the radiator. He showed me a picture of the underside of the radiator where the plastic is crimped on to the radiator that is sweating and will fail soon. Big $$$ to replace radiator now too and MB wanted to vin number of the truck before releasing the replacement radiator.



Several questions. Anyone else have this issue? Is it typical that these radiators fail in this manner and could this be a potential recall issue with MB if enough cases arise? One poster mentioned having a radiator shop re-crimp the metal hinges tighter to the plastic but I don't see that as a long term solution. I'm going to go ahead and have radiator replaced now for $$$ instead of $$$$ later but I'm not happy about it...
